About this listen
Hera, the Goddess of the Gulls, is the loneliest gull in Sealand. She is reputed to be the only gull able to converse with the Sea, an age-old tradition in Sealand; but old Hera failed to teach her successor the Sea language before she died. It seems the Sea language is lost forever to the proud, hard gull race. If the gulls found out Hera's lonely secret, they would kill her. Just when all seems lost, the Sea language finds Hera—and her life, and mind, are forever transformed.
